React技术点详解带案例

2025-01-20 0 782

React技术点详解带案例

本文将详细介绍React中的一个重要技术点,包含基础概念、应用方法和案例讲解

React Hooks 技术详解与案例

React Hooks是React的一个核心特性,允许我们在不写类的情况下使用state和其他React特性。

一、基础概念

React Hooks允许我们在函数组件中“钩入”额外的功能,例如state和生命周期函数。

二 实战应用

使用useState Hook管理状态:

useState允许我们在函数组件中添加局部状态。例如:

import React, { useState } from 'react';
        function Example() {
            const [count, setCount] = useState(0); //初始化状态为0
            return (
                // ...组件渲染逻辑...按钮点击事件来更新计数等... 忽略渲染逻辑的代码... 控制台输出结果仅做展示用)}>计数器值:{count}

解释:在函数组件内部使用useState创建一个状态变量count和一个更新状态的函数setCount。

解释如何更新状态等细节。

解释渲染逻辑中的其他部分如何响应状态的变化。

解释整个应用的实际运行效果。

添加相关图片或视频来演示效果。

提供可能的错误处理方案。

提供优化和性能考虑的建议。

强调理解useState的重要性。

解释其他Hooks如useEffect等的使用场景和用法。

三、案例讲解

实现一个带有副作用的复杂组件:

在这个案例中,我们将使用useEffect Hook来处理组件的副作用。例如异步数据获取和监听事件等。

import React, { useState, useEffect } from 'react';

解释如何设置异步数据获取的逻辑。

解释如何监听事件并响应事件。

强调如何在合适的时机执行副作用,避免可能的性能问题。

通过该案例的学习和实践,帮助读者理解和使用React Hooks的各种高级特性和用途。

React技术点详解带案例
收藏 (0) 打赏

感谢您的支持,我会继续努力的!

打开微信/支付宝扫一扫,即可进行扫码打赏哦,分享从这里开始,精彩与您同在
点赞 (0)

本站尊重知识产权,如知识产权权利人认为平台内容涉嫌侵犯到您的权益,可通过邮件:8990553@qq.com,我们将及时删除文章
本站所有资源仅用于学习及研究使用,请必须在24小时内删除所下载资源,切勿用于商业用途,否则由此引发的法律纠纷及连带责任本站和发布者概不承担。资源除标明原创外均来自网络整理,版权归原作者或本站特约原创作者所有,如侵犯到您权益请联系本站删除

腾谷资源站 React React技术点详解带案例 https://www.tenguzhan.com/8380.html

常见问题

相关文章

猜你喜欢
发表评论
暂无评论
官方客服团队

为您解决烦忧 - 24小时在线 专业服务